The Honest DIY Case for Gutter

There’s a real case for DIY on small gutter jobs in Augusta — if you’re handy, have weekend time, and the scope is contained. You save on labor (typically 50–60% of project cost) and learn a useful skill. Just be honest with yourself about complexity.

Where DIY Goes Wrong (Especially in Augusta)

DIY gutter goes wrong most often in three ways: underestimating the scope (you find more issues once you start), not having the right tools (rentals add up fast), and missing local code requirements in Augusta, Georgia. Mistakes here can void homeowner’s insurance.

Hidden Costs of DIY Gutter

Real DIY math: a project that quotes at $5,000 from a Augusta pro often actually costs $3,500 in DIY after tool rentals, retail materials, and permits. Plus 50+ hours of your time. Divide the savings by hours to see your effective hourly rate.

When Hiring a Augusta Pro Pays Off

Beyond the obvious time savings, a Augusta pro brings supplier relationships (contractor pricing on materials, often 20–30% below retail), specialized tools you’d otherwise rent, and the ability to spot related issues during inspection. These add up.

Decision Framework: DIY or Hire?

Honest tiebreaker: if you’d be stressed doing the work yourself, hire. If you’d enjoy the project and have realistic time, DIY can work for smaller Augusta gutter jobs. Money saved isn’t worth weeks of weekend frustration.
